Even if package programs like WAMP, XAMPP, or EasyPHP are commonly confused with Localhost, this is also untrue. These apps use Localhost and other computer-defined IP addresses to broadcast. The machine that the software is operating on is referred to as Localhost 8080. It is a loopback device that allows the computer to contact it over TCP/IP. It is allocated the IP address 127.0.0.1 in IPv4 (::1 in IPv6). Therefore, understanding what is Localhost is necessary in 2025.
Localhost is the starting point for development, whether you’re a front-end engineer launching a React app development server or a back-end engineer setting up a local web server. However, what precisely occurs when you enter “localhost” into your web browser? This in-depth analysis reveals the inner workings of this vital tool, its value, and how you can use it to improve your development process.
Keep reading and exploring to learn what is local host and how you can set up localhost 8080 in 2025.

Table of Contents
What is Local Host?
The term “localhost” is one that your computer recognizes as “this computer” or “the computer you are using at the moment.” When you are developing a website, you test it on your personal computer before posting it online. Here’s where Localhost is useful.
Just as every house has an address, so does every computer. Local host IP address is 127.0.0.1, or ::1. Entering Localhost vs 127.0.0.1 instructs your computer to check its own address to see if the program or website is operating properly.
Localhost gives you a place to work on your project in secret before making it public while you’re building a website or application. Before putting your website or application live on the internet, you can make sure everything is flawless by building and testing it on Localhost.
How Does Localhost Operate?
When two computers communicate, data packets are transferred and received using the TCP/IP protocols. Along with the primary data, these packages include the sender’s and recipient’s IP addresses.
To determine which packets on the network belong to them, computers examine the addresses included in the packet. In response, they grab their goods. Therefore, understanding what is Localhost and how does it work is necessary in 2025.
Communication between machines on the same or separate networks that have distinct IP addresses is unaffected by this.
For instance, using TCP/IP protocols, a computer on the same network with the IP address 192.168.1.1 may readily connect with a computer on the same network with the IP address 192.168.1.2.
They can quickly determine which packets are from the network card and react accordingly.
However, an address distinct from the IP address on the network is necessary for a computer’s hardware and software to safely connect with other hardware or software within the same machine. The http://localhost:3003. Block has been assigned and defined as Localhost to satisfy this criterion.
Localhost vs 127.0.0.1
Every machine has a unique IP address, 127.0.0.1, which basically translates to “home” or “myself.” The localhost address is the name given to it. Similar to how X would locate his own home that he is already in, if X’s computer (or any computer) attempts to connect to the IP address 127.0.0.1, it is simply connecting to itself.
For testing and development, this is helpful. For instance, if Y is creating a new website, he may first configure it to use the IP address 127.0.0.1 on his personal computer. In this manner, he can ensure that everything functions as intended before allowing other users to access the website.
How Can I Locate a Local Host?
This is how you go to Localhost:
- Navigate to http://localhost:port or http://127.0.0.1/ in the search bar box of your web browser. This will allow you to access any web server or local application that is running on your computer.
- Command Line or Terminal: To check if it’s up and running, use the commands ping localhost or ping 127.0.0.1.
- Network Configuration: You will often be provided with instructions on how to contact a server or application that you are running locally via Localhost, as well as the required ports and other routes.
Let’s now move on to the primary uses of Localhost in understanding what is Localhost deeply in 2025.
What Are Localhost’s Primary Uses?

Localhost is a potent tool in computer networking that is used for many different reasons. In essence, it serves as a self-reference, allowing a computer to speak to itself without the need for the internet. Here is a detailed list of some of the main applications for Localhost:
Testing Of Web Sites And Web Applications
When creating a website or online application, testing is essential. Before releasing their websites to the public, developers must make sure everything works as it should. This makes it a crucial Localhost application.
- Private Testing Environment: Localhost allows you to test how your website will look in a browser on your own machine. Anything replicates access in the real world without really putting anything online.
Also Read: What is a Host: How It Works in Networking Explained
- Security: Because Localhost shields your website or application from the internet, it maintains the privacy and security of your development environment. To prevent any security flaws, you should always make sure that your local server is set correctly.
- Safe Testing Without Exposure: You don’t have to worry about releasing an unfinished or incomplete website to the internet since the site stays on your computer and doesn’t go public.
Speed And Network Testing
Without the need for an external internet connection, Localhost is used to evaluate system diagnostics, network connectivity, and performance. It supports local network maintenance and optimization for network managers. Understanding the elements of IP address setting is also crucial if you want to understand what is Localhost in 2025.
- Testing Local Network Setup: System administrators may verify that their devices and local network are operating as intended. They monitor data flow, submit a request to 127.0.0.1, and find a system problem.
- Ping Test for Troubleshooting: To check the performance of the network components, network administrators can use the ping localhost or ping 127.0.0.1 commands. The performance indicators, response time, and packet loss displayed in this test aid in locating any network problems.
- Speed and Performance Monitoring: By analyzing the network requests’ speed, one may ascertain whether the system’s software or hardware needs to be optimized for improved performance. Let’s now discuss the last use case of Localhost in understanding what is Localhost in 2025.
Disabling Dangerous Websites
Additionally, you can use Localhost for various security reasons:
- Redirecting harmful Websites: Network administrators can change the “hosts” file and reroute requests for websites that are known to be harmful to Localhost. By doing this, consumers have protection from potentially dangerous information.
- Pre-made “Hosts” Files: Several pre-configured “hosts” files are accessible online and have the ability to block several malicious websites. Administrators can use these files to expedite the implementation of protection and save time.
- Blocking Access to Unwanted Sites: Websites that can be distracting or unsuitable for work can be blocked using Localhost. To achieve this, make changes to the “hosts” file and block users from visiting specific domains.
Also Read: Cloud Based Server Cost: Saving Money Without Sacrificing Performance
Moving From Localhost To Live Hosting

Making your web application visible to others is the next step after testing it successfully on Localhost to IP. This entails switching to a live server from a local setting.
A crucial stage in web creation is hosting your website online, which enables users to view it from any location. But just as crucial as testing on http://localhost:port is selecting the appropriate hosting option.
Temok Technologies provides a variety of hosting choices depending on your requirements:
Shared Hosting
Several websites share similar server resources, which include CPU, RAM, and bandwidth, with shared hosting, an entry-level choice.
This makes it a cost-effective option that’s perfect for portfolio sites, small company websites, and personal blogs that don’t need a lot of resources. It is an excellent choice for novices because it needs no technical expertise, as the server is run by the hosting company. That is why you must understand what is Localhost before choosing the right server hosting in 2025. Shared hosting includes Linux shared hosting and Windows shared hosting, which Temok offers eagerly.
VPS Web Hosting
Although housed on a shared physical server, a Virtual Private Server (VPS) offers a private fraction of server resources.
When compared to shared hosting, this provides superior speed, scalability, and customization choices. Medium-sized enterprises, expanding blogs, and eCommerce websites that require greater power and flexibility all benefit from VPS hosting.
Dedicated Web Hosting
Dedicated servers offer optimal speed, security, and customization by allocating a whole physical server to a single website.
For large enterprises, heavily trafficked websites, and applications that need a lot of processing power and stringent security measures, this is the ideal choice. Websites may endure high traffic loads without experiencing any lag since all server resources are available to a single user on a local host IP address.
A seamless move from Localhost IP to a live website while preserving performance, security, and dependability is guarantee through choosing the appropriate hosting package.
Conclusion
Before purchasing hosting or opening an online environment, those who wish to build a WordPress website and who work with PHP, HTML, and JavaScript coding should test things out on what is Localhost. After installing software like WAMP and XAMPP on the PC, you may go to work. To view the pages and see how they will look on the internet, enter Localhost or 127.0.0.1 in your browser.
To make your website publicly available, you must publish it on a live server after finishing the development stage. Prior to going live, you also need a domain name.
FAQs (Frequently Asked Questions)
How Do I Find My Local Host?
To visit a local server or application, open a web browser and enter http://localhost:3003. Or http://127.0.0.1 into the address bar. This will allow you to “find” your Localhost.
Is It Safe To Use Localhost?
You may create a secure environment for software testing, security testing, and web development by properly utilizing Localhost.
What Is The Difference Between Localhost And Server?
Web host servers are connected to the Wide Area Network (WAN), whereas local host servers are connected to the Local Area Network (LAN).
Is Localhost The Same As Your IP Address?
No, Localhost is a hostname that usually resolves to the loopback IP address; it is not the same as your IP address.